PT Multimas Nabati Asahan is one of the vegetable oil producers that experiences a high frequency of sudden breakdowns in centrifugal pump machines, averaging 12 hours per month, which negatively impacts production target achievement, operational efficiency, and increased production costs. The research methodology includes the identification of critical components, failure analysis through Failure Mode and Effect Analysis (FMEA) and Logic Tree Analysis (LTA) to determine the priority of maintenance actions. The research results show that the mechanical seal is the component with the highest RPN value of 504, followed by the rubber coupling and bearing. From the task selection results, maintenance action recommendations berupa time directed maintenance, condition based maintenance, and failure finding were obtained. The implementation of RCM is capable of reducing the frequency of sudden failures, optimizing maintenance costs, and improving the reliability and productivity of centrifugal pump machines. This research is expected to serve as a strategic reference in the machinery maintenance management system in the palm oil processing industry.
